Gallery: Bathurst Co-Driver Clash
The 2025 Co-Driver Clash was nothing short of explosive as drivers fought for bragging rights and an elusive golden ticket to the 2026 grid.
The action was on from the moment the green flag dropped with a high-intensity 32-lap sprint to contend with. The short race length meant that track position would have to be argued over on track with less time for strategy to assist drivers in finding their way to the front.
The result was a chaotic and exciting race all the way to the chequered flag, which saw Thomas McMillan end up securing the victory in dramatic fashion after a hard fight with fellow Lobs Esports team mate Brodie Kostecki in the dying laps.
